From adec1e10f6a54d78c3c1e8944263787931fffc9f Mon Sep 17 00:00:00 2001 From: Friedemann Kleint Date: Wed, 22 Mar 2017 10:02:19 +0100 Subject: MSVC: Disable warning C4577 Otherwise, the build fails with: warning C4577: 'noexcept' used with no exception handling mode specified; termination on exception is not guaranteed. Specify /EHsc since Qt Script does not specify an exception mode. Task-number: QTBUG-59645 Change-Id: I5cb38286cab2f9b449f6f8d7ab3fe9ee898587e4 Reviewed-by: Qt CI Bot Reviewed-by: Oswald Buddenhagen Reviewed-by: Liang Qi --- src/script/script.pro |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/script/script.pro b/src/script/script.pro index 03444d2..e9f15e2 100644 --- a/src/script/script.pro +++ b/src/script/script.pro @@ -17,7 +17,7 @@ include($$WEBKITDIR/WebKit.pri) # Disable a few warnings on Windows. # These are in addition to the ones disabled in WebKit.pri -win32-msvc*: QMAKE_CXXFLAGS += -wd4396 -wd4099 +win32-msvc*: QMAKE_CXXFLAGS += -wd4396 -wd4099 -wd4577 # Windows CE-specific stuff copied from WebCore.pro # ### Should rather be in JavaScriptCore.pri? -- cgit v1.2.1